When upgrading your rear shocks, consider your typical payload and accessory weight to determine if you need heavier-duty rear leaf springs. Constant rear loads from steel canopies, toolboxes, dual battery systems, long-range fuel tanks, and drawer systems typically add 100-200kg to your D22's rear axle. If you regularly tow caravans over 2000kg, carry slide-on campers, or run fully loaded for extended touring, pairing these shocks with upgraded constant-load or heavy-duty leaf springs will restore proper ride height and improve handling safety.
Professional installation is recommended for optimal safety and performance, though experienced DIY mechanics can complete the rear shock replacement in approximately 2-3 hours using standard workshop tools. A wheel alignment is not mandatory for shock-only replacement, but should be checked if your vehicle shows uneven tire wear or handling concerns. Allow a 500km break-in period for the foam cell valving to fully settle and deliver optimal damping characteristics. These Toughdog rear shock absorbers do not provide lift height on their own — they are designed to work with your existing or upgraded rear leaf spring pack. Shocks control the damping and suspension movement, while leaf springs determine your vehicle's ride height and load capacity. If your D22 Navara is sagging at the rear due to worn springs or constant heavy loads, you'll need to pair these shocks with new or upgraded leaf springs to restore or increase ride height. The shocks are compatible with standard height, medium-duty, and heavy-duty spring configurations up to 50mm lift.

A wheel alignment is not mandatory when replacing only rear shock absorbers, as shocks do not affect your vehicle's alignment settings. However, if you're also replacing rear leaf springs, adjusting ride height, or if your D22 Navara shows signs of uneven tire wear or poor handling, a four-wheel alignment check is highly recommended. Any time suspension components are changed or if your vehicle has been lifted, professional alignment ensures optimal tire life, handling, and safety. Most suspension specialists will recommend an alignment check as part of any major suspension work to confirm all settings are within manufacturer specifications.

These rear shock absorbers alone do not increase ride height or clearance for larger tyres — tyre fitment is determined by your suspension lift height, wheel offset, and body modifications. If your D22 Navara is at factory ride height, tyre size is limited by guard clearance regardless of shock absorber choice. To fit larger tyres (typically 31-32 inches on D22 models), you'll need a complete suspension lift kit including raised leaf springs for the rear and lifted coil springs or torsion bar adjustments for the front. These Toughdog shocks are compatible with lifted configurations up to 50mm and will provide superior control and articulation with larger tyres once appropriate lift components are installed.
